Output d62a768753473178c75165f496c9b6c8e8ea772bc343871f931b933801ea7126:4

value
109000
script pubkey
OP_0 OP_PUSHBYTES_20 79d9adb65480c482862a762a3ed24d1487e2faf6
address
bc1q08v6mdj5srzg9p32wc4ra5jdzjr797hkuja49d
transaction
d62a768753473178c75165f496c9b6c8e8ea772bc343871f931b933801ea7126
confirmations
122832
spent
true